实战教程:从基础到进阶,全面探索如何运用提示词策略与大型语言模型交互。本教程旨在帮助学习者掌握清晰具体的提示词、分隔符与结构化提示、请求结构化输出、明确假设与有效示例以及迭代优化的策略,并结合代码实践,共同提升与大型语言模型交互的效率与质量。
一、清晰与具体:打造有效提示词的关键
在与大型语言模型,如通义千问、通义万相等进行交流时,使用清晰具体的提示词至关重要。一个明确的指令能够确保模型准确捕捉你的意图,从而提供高质量的回应。例如,要求模型撰写一篇关于人工智能的科普文章时,详细的指示如“文章应面向10-12岁儿童,内容涵盖人工智能的发展历程、技术应用和未来趋势,篇幅控制在500字以内”将帮助模型更精确地生成符合需求的文本。
二、分隔符与结构化提示:提升模型理解的清晰度
通过运用分隔符和特定的结构化提示,可以帮助模型更好地识别和理解文本的不同部分。任务要求、上下文、限制条件等都可以通过特定的文本标记进行分隔,以提高理解的清晰度。例如,你可以使用特定的标题或符号来区分不同的任务部分,使模型能够更准确地按照指示完成任务。
三、请求结构化输出:提高输出的组织性与解析性
请求模型以结构化格式输出信息,如JSON等,可以提高输出的组织性和解析性,便于后续的处理和分析。当需要获取关于人工智能的某些信息时,如“发展史的简要概述、主要的技术应用领域以及未来可能对社会的影响”,请求以JSON格式输出将使得信息更有条理,更易于处理。
四、检查假设与有效示例:明确任务要求,展示结构化输出
在编写提示词时,明确的假设可以帮助模型更好地理解任务上下文,避免由于假设不同而导致的误解。提供实际的示例代码可以展示结构化输出的重要性,并帮助模型更好地理解你的意图。通过不断的实践和调整,你可以更熟练地运用这些策略,提升与模型交互的效率。
五、迭代与优化:持续提升与模型交互的效率与质量
提示词的编写是一个持续的迭代过程。通过不断的调整和优化,可以提升与模型交互的效率与质量。收集反馈,根据模型的输出和实际应用效果进行调整,结合案例分析,理解不同场景下的提示词调整策略对模型输出的影响。
六、代码示例与实践建议:应用提示词策略于实际项目中
在项目中应用提示词策略时,建议遵循以下实践建议:初始测试不同的提示词,观察模型的响应并了解其局限;收集反馈,根据模型的输出和实际应用效果进行调整;系统性地改进提示词的结构和内容,提高模型的响应质量和效率;通过案例分析,理解不同场景下的提示词调整策略。通过这些步骤,你可以更有效地利用提示词与AI模型进行交互,推动人工智能应用的边界。
本教程全面探讨了如何运用提示词策略与大型语言模型进行高效交互。通过掌握清晰具体的提示词、分隔符与结构化提示、请求结构化输出、明确假设与有效示例以及迭代优化的策略,并结合代码实践,学习者将能够全面提升与大型语言模型交互的效率与质量,实现高效、精确的人机协同工作。 |